Childrens Discovery Museum Inc, founded in 1999,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$521K in total revenue in fiscal year 2023. Revenue grew 9% year-over-year, indicating healthy expansion. Expenses of $589K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 13% operating deficit.

Mission

To provide educational opportunities that foster lifelong learning for children and families through dynamic educational experiences.
